The cheapest way to get from Monterey to Tempe is to bus which costs $120 - $190 and takes 19h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Monterey to Tempe is to fly which takes 3h 49m and costs $75 - $390.
No, there is no direct bus from Monterey to Tempe. However, there are services departing from Tyler / Franklin and arriving at Phoenix via Salinas Transit Center / Gate 3 and Gilroy.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 19h 16m.
The distance between Monterey and Tempe is 614 miles. The road distance is 701.9 miles.
The best way to get from Monterey to Tempe without a car is to bus which takes 19h 16m and costs $120 - $190.
It takes approximately 3h 49m to get from Monterey to Tempe, including transfers.
Monterey to Tempe bus services, operated by Monterey-Salinas Transit, depart from Salinas Transit Center / Gate 3 station.
The best way to get from Monterey to Tempe is to fly which takes 3h 49m and costs $75 - $390.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$120 - $190 and takes 19h 16m.
Monterey to Tempe bus services, operated by Monterey-Salinas Transit, arrive at Monterey / Gilroy Train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Monterey to Tempe is 702 miles. It takes approximately 11h 39m to drive from Monterey to Tempe.
